We recommend you check that the rotor, gearbox or agitator is not bent or damaged. When applying, if not walking fast enough the spreader will not fling the product properly and therefore will potentially hit the wheels. All of our broadcast spreaders under went a design change at the end of 2020 that changed rotor angle and changed the agitator back to a 2-wing agitator. These changes reduces the potential for the product to hit the wheels. We would like the opportunity to gather some additional information and offer assistance.

When streaks appear after an application, you can be sure they are caused by either a mechanical problem or human error and not by disease or insects. Narrow light green or yellowish streaks may be due to not properly overlapping when applying a product that contains fertilizer; either not overlapping enough and causing some streaks to not green up because did not receive any fertilizer, or overlapping too much and overapplying fertilizer to some areas, causing the grass to yellow or brown out.
Broad streaks the width of a spreader or wider may be caused by several things including a spreader that is out of calibration, a rusted or broken spreader, using the incorrect setting, pulling the spreader backward while in the open position, or filling the spreader on the lawn without shutting it off first, among other causes.
In the case of a believed overapplication, the best thing to do is to water the lawn regularly to dilute the fertilizer.
